حِفْظ
Joseph offers his skills for a useful mission.
إِنِّي حَفِيظٌ عَلِيمٞ
I will be a knowing guardian.
Quran, Yusuf 12:55
In this verse, Joseph asks the king to place him in charge of the land's storehouses. He presents himself as a reliable guardian and a knowledgeable person. He does not stay passive: he offers his abilities for a responsibility that serves the common good. The previous verse shows that the king already trusted him. The next one confirms that God established his position. Today, we can imitate this attitude. Instead of waiting for someone to assign us a task, we can offer our help where it is useful. This requires knowing our strengths and putting them at the service of others.
